centos7.5安装redis
2019-04-24 本文已影响0人
以恒_9280
- 下载:
wget http://download.redis.io/releases/redis-5.0.3.tar.gz
- 解压:
tar xzf redis-5.0.3.tar.gz
- 编译
cd redis-5.0.3\src
make
make install
- 复制文件:
cp redis-server /usr/redis
cp redis-benchmark /usr/redis
cp redis-cli /usr/redis
cp redis.conf /usr/redis
cd /usr/redis
- 启动:
redis-server redis.conf
- 修改配置:
- 允许远端访问: # bind 127.0.0.1
- 后端启动(守护进程):daemonize yes
- 允许外部访问:protected-mode no
允许远端访问的时候要慎重,redis默认是无密码的,如果在默认密码的情况下开启了允许远端的访问,就很容易被攻击。亲身体会过一回,阿里云的服务器不到一个礼拜就被肉鸡了,只能重装。
- 安装redis前需进行安装tcl
wget http://downloads.sourceforge.net/tcl/tcl8.6.1-src.tar.gz
sudo tar xzvf tcl8.6.1-src.tar.gz -C /usr/local/
cd /usr/local/tcl8.6.1/unix/
sudo ./configure
sudo make
sudo make install